Instructions

  1. Step 1: Preheat oven to 425°F. Toss 2 medium peeled carrots (cut into 1-inch chunks), 2 medium peeled parsnips (cut into 1-inch chunks), 1 medium peeled sweet potato (cut into 1-inch chunks), and 1/2 red onion (cut into wedges) in a large bowl with 2 tbsp olive oil, 1 tbsp fresh rosemary, 1/2 tsp garlic powder, 1/4 tsp salt, and 1/4 tsp black pepper until evenly coated.
  2. Step 2: Spread vegetables in a single layer on a parchment-lined baking sheet.
  3. Step 3: Roast for 25-30 minutes, stirring once halfway through, until vegetables are tender and edges are golden brown.
  4. Step 4: Remove from oven and let cool slightly before serving.

How do I store leftover Rosemary-Infused Roasted Root Vegetables?

Cool to room temperature within 2 hours, then store in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 4 days. Reheat covered in a 350°F oven for 10-12 minutes, or microwave at 70% power in 60-second bursts to keep carrots from drying out.

How do I scale Rosemary-Infused Roasted Root Vegetables for a different number of people?

The recipe is written for 4 servings. Multiply each ingredient by (your serving target / 4). Cook time stays roughly the same up to 2x; for 3-4x batches, switch from a skillet to a sheet pan or stockpot so the food isn't crowded — overcrowding steams instead of browns.
